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Inverness to Althorne (Essex) start from as little as £46.90

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Inverness to Althorne (Essex) start from £107.40 one way

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Inverness to Althorne (Essex) are available for £136.10 one way

Station Facilities

Inverness Station is well-equipped to ensure that your travel begins on a pleasant note. Its ticket office operates with ample hours, from Monday to Friday, from 06:30 to 20:30, and slightly reduced hours over the weekend. Savvy travelers can swiftly collect pre-purchased tickets via the on-site ticket machines, meticulously designed with accessibility in focus.

Adding to the ease of travel, customer support is available through help points and ticket offices, with ample staff presence to assist daily. While luggage storage is unfortunately unavailable, CCTV facilities offer added security. Travelers with accessibility needs will find comfort in the step-free access available throughout the station, with accessible toilets and a staff-help service running from early morning until just past midnight.

Facilities at Althorne (Essex) Station

While Althorne (Essex) station might not boast the extensive amenities found at larger stations, it offers essential facilities to ensure a seamless travel experience. It features accessible ticket machines, which allow passengers to collect pre-purchased tickets efficiently. The station is equipped with an induction loop, ensuring clear communication for all passengers.

Importantly, Althorne station maintains step-free access across the platform, categorized as a level A station for accessibility. While there are no refreshment or shopping facilities, the provision of seating areas ensures travelers can wait comfortably for their trains. Additionally, although there's no luggage storage, the presence of CCTV ensures a secure environment.

Travel Connections at Althorne

Getting to and from Althorne (Essex) is straightforward with several transport connections available nearby. For those requiring bus services, the closest stops are just a short three-minute walk at the junction of Fambridge Road. In case of any train service interruptions, a rail replacement service conveniently picks up and drops off on the Fords of Athorne forecourt.
